Social Media Dependence and Information Privacy Concerns Toward Switching Behavior on Tiktok Social Media
Abstract
The emergence of various new social media facilities causes dependence and worry for users. As a new social media,
TikTok is currently one platform that users love. This research investigates users' transition from the TikTok
application to a new one. The method used in this research applies a quantitative approach with a descriptive research
type. The population used in this research is TikTok social media users in Indonesia with a sample size of 385
respondents. The sampling used in this research was accidental sampling. Based on the results of research using
descriptive analysis with the help of IBM SPSS 25 for Windows software, it shows that social media dependency and
information privacy concerns have a significant simultaneous and partial effect on switching behavior.
Keywords-privacy concern; social media dependency; switching behavior, and TikTok.
